Dandong Pengxin Production Process for Exhaust Manifold |
Drawing Preparation: The Foundation of Precision, 3D Scanning & Drafting: Our professional engineers use advanced scanners to convert samples into 2D/3D drawings (7–10 days). |
|
|
|
Pattern & Sample Development: Where Time Invested Pays Off |
Complexity: Exhaust manifolds often require 3–5 sets of metal patterns (vs. 1 set for simpler castings). Lead Time: 35–40 days for multi-cavity patterns; 25–30 days for simpler designs. |
|
|
|
Initial Orders & Batch Production: Scaling Responsibly |
Machine Allocation: One manifold order may occupy 2–3 molding machines. Our 16-machine facility prioritizes urgent orders and collaborates with partner foundries for auxiliary cores. |
|
|
|
How Investors Can Mitigate Delays |
Allocate 8–12 weeks for pattern/sample development. Compressing this risks quality failures. First batches take 20–30% longer due to process fine-tuning. Post-approval, lead times stabilize. |

Who We Are
Dandong Pengxin Machinery Co., Ltd., founded in 1958, is a private enterprise specializing in casting, machining, and assembly. Spanning 66, 000 m² with 40, 000 m² of workshops, it has $40M in assets and 330 employees, including 46 technical staff. Annual capacity reaches 100, 000 tons.
Equipped with advanced technologies like high-pressure molding and Japanese FBO Ⅲ production lines, it produces up to 30, 000 tons/year. Facilities include 12-pulse electronic furnaces, CNC machines, and a quality inspection center with precision instruments.

Coated sand casting
Dandong Pengxin specializes in high-precision resin-coated sand casting, producing 50, 000+ annual metric tons of automotive components. Our automated lines yield CT7-8 grade castings with 3-6mm walls and Ra 12-25μm finishes. IATF 16949 certified and ISO9001
Molding Machines
We have four iron sand mold casting machines and two FBO III automatic molding lines. Their production capability is 120 sand flasks each hour, 9000 tons each year. Their sand flask size is 605×505×200/200mm.
